Output 43b226e284c36ab8d2e1e71a42af25621ff7afa1bbb3bcbae6be29b6f3976889:0

value
7433005
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 800430e464dc6b958a6d62d381c1e070906397ce OP_EQUALVERIFY OP_CHECKSIG
address
1CftWkSmDtwKwPt4mztsrajDkCGgC91VB5
transaction
43b226e284c36ab8d2e1e71a42af25621ff7afa1bbb3bcbae6be29b6f3976889
confirmations
581620
spent
true